The OpenNET Project / Index page

[ новости /+++ | форум | wiki | теги | ]

Intel выпустил движок распределённой трассировки лучей OSPRay 3.0

19.10.2023 23:30

Компания Intel опубликовала масштабируемый движок 3D-рендеринга OSPRay 3.0, предназначенный для реалистичной высококачественной визуализации методом трассировки лучей. Движок развивается как часть более крупного проекта Intel Rendering Framework, нацеленного на разработку средств программной визуализации научных расчётов SDVis (Software Defined Visualization), включающих библиотеку трассировки лучей Embree, систему фотореалистичной отрисовки GLuRay, библиотеку для устранения шумов на изображениях oidn (Open Image Denoise) и систему программной растеризации OpenSWR. Код написан на языке С++ и опубликован под лицензией Apache 2.0.

OSPRay нацелен главным образом на использование в интерактивных приложениях для отрисовки сцены на лету. Для симуляции поведения света применяется метод трассировки пути. Поддерживается визуализация в объёме и на плоскости, фотореалистичное глобальное освещение с учётом физических свойств материалов, расширенные эффекты затенения (тени, прозрачность и затенение "Ambient occlusion").

OSPRay может работать без привязки к GPU, что позволяет использовать библиотеку на широком спектре устройств, от рабочих станций до узлов в вычислительных кластерах. Для обеспечения должной производительности активно используется многопоточность и векторизация на базе SIMD-инструкций, таких как Intel SSE4, AVX, AVX2, и AVX-512 (для работы OSPRay как минимум требуется поддержка SSE4.1).

Рендеринг может быть распределён на несколько узлов кластера (поддерживается MPI), что например, позволяет применять OSPRay для организации отрисовки картинки с очень высоким разрешением на видеостенах, единое изображение на которых формируется набором отдельных LCD-панелей. Например, работа OSPRay продемонстрирована на составном экране Stallion, скомпонованном из 80 30-дюймовых мониторов (общее разрешение 40960x8000 или 328 мегапикселей) и обслуживаемого кластером из 40 серверов с 6-ядерными CPU на базе микроархитектуры Intel Sandy Bridge.

Среди добавленных изменений:

  • Реализована экспериментальная возможность использования GPU Intel Xe (Intel Arc серии Flex и Max) для аппаратного ускорения трассировки лучей (в прошлых версиях OSPRay трассировка лучей выполнялась только на CPU). Поддержка GPU реализована при помощи прослойки SYCL, позволяющей создавать гетерогенные приложения на языке C++ (DPC++ - Data Parallel C++). Не все возможности рендегинга пока доступны при использовании нового устройства "gpu", например, пока не поддерживается обрезка, размытие и кусочное построение гладких поверхностей (Subdivision).
  • Добавлена неявная индексация геометрии полигональной сетки.
  • Добавлена поддержка передачи владения временными буферами.
  • Проведена оптимизация модуля MPI, реализованная благодаря новому интегрированному инструментарию для отслеживания производительности.
  • Оптимизирована градиентная заливка в рендере SciVis.
  • В API внесены изменения, нарушающие совместимость. Прекращена поддержка устаревших параметров и вызовов.
  • Повышены требования к минимальным версиям зависимостей: Embree 4.3.0, Open VKL 2.0.0, Open Image Denoise 2.1.0, ISPC 1.21.1 и rkcommon v1.12.0.


  1. Главная ссылка к новости (https://github.com/ospray/ospr...)
  2. OpenNews: Доступна библиотека устранения шума на изображениях Open Image Denoise 2.1
  3. OpenNews: Представлен ANARI 1.0, открытый стандарт для движков 3D-рендеринга
  4. OpenNews: Компания AMD открыла исходные тексты библиотеки трассировки лучей FireRays 2.0
  5. OpenNews: Компания Intel открыла пакеты для распределенного построения сцен и трассировки лучей
  6. OpenNews: Выпуск системы рендеринга OpenMoonRay 1.1, развиваемой студией Dreamworks
Лицензия: CC BY 3.0
Короткая ссылка: https://opennet.ru/59958-ospray
Ключевые слова: ospray, intel
При перепечатке указание ссылки на opennet.ru обязательно


Обсуждение (27) Ajax | 1 уровень | Линейный | +/- | Раскрыть всё | RSS
  • 1.5, Аноним (5), 00:43, 20/10/2023 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Немного травы затушевать убогость 14900к в блендере переводом внимания на жпу.
     
     
  • 2.7, Аноним (5), 01:07,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    И собственно блендер с вулканом появился.

    https://projects.blender.org/blender/blender/pulls/113057

     

  • 1.17, Аноним (17), 05:40, 20/10/2023 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    в blender как добавить можно сабж?
     
     
  • 2.29, Аноним (5), 19:01,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    Написать предложение разработчикам? Штука же открытая, а движки менять можно.
     
  • 2.37, Аноним (5), 12:25, 21/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    Обычно дополнение можно установить простым путем, но его так просто не добавить.

    Edit -> Preference -> Add-ons -> Install

    Сама интеграция еще на ранних этапах и работает только на линуксе, но тут есть описание как собрать и добавить дополнение в блендер.

    https://github.com/surf-visualization/blospray

    На официальном сайте заявлено что так можно

    https://www.ospray.org/related_projects.html

     

  • 1.18, Аноним (18), 06:52, 20/10/2023 [ответить] [﹢﹢﹢] [ · · · ]  
  • +2 +/
    Сначала построили Сферу в Лас-Вегасе, теперь софт завезли. Это будет новый уровень представлений.
     
     
  • 2.25, Аноним (25), 13:28,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+1 +/
    Intel сейчас большую программу разворачивает для ИИ, и привлекла много компаний уже:
    https://www.techpowerup.com/314921/intel-launches-industrys-first-ai-pc-accele
     

  • 1.26, Вы забыли заполнить поле Name (?), 15:49, 20/10/2023 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Процессоры без уязвимостей Интел может выпустить?
     
     
  • 2.27, Аноним (25), 15:54,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    А кто-то может ?
     
     
  • 3.28, Аноним (28), 17:41,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    МЦСТ
     
     
  • 4.30, Kusb (?), 19:37,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    А кстати - хотеть развития отчечественной электроники это "патриотизм" и плохо?
     
     
  • 5.32, Коньюктивит (?), 19:46,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• –6 +/
    Нет. Это просто глупо. А понять это легко при помощи банальных экстраполяций.
     
     
  • 6.33, Аноним (5), 22:07,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    Это происходит. Собака лает, караван идет.
     
  • 5.42, Аноним (42), 21:07, 21/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    Мама говорила, что хотеть не вредно?
     
  • 3.31, Kusb (?), 19:39,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    Интел. Может.
    Они будут медленные, их вы не купите.
     
     
  • 4.41, Вы забыли заполнить поле Name (?), 21:06, 21/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    > Интел. Может.
    > Они будут медленные, их вы не купите.

    Это называется "хочет, но не может". Аналог импотенции.

     
  • 2.34, Аноним (5), 22:55,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    Вот тут свежее про Эльбрусы. Самое забавное как 2С3 двухъядерный тащит запросто винду в режиме двоичной трансляции.
     
  • 2.35, Аноним (5), 22:56, 20/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    https://www.youtube.com/watch?v=-UxnQyokM9M
     
     
  • 3.39, Спасиба (?), 14:38, 21/10/2023 Скрыто ботом-модератором     [к модератору]
  • +/
     
  • 3.43, Вы забыли заполнить поле Name (?), 21:08, 21/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    > https://www.youtube.com/watch?v=-UxnQyokM9M

    Надо в свои заводы деньги вкладывать, а они опять на китай переключились. Как "москвич 3".

     
     
  • 4.44, Аноним (44), 21:23, 21/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    Это к чему выхлоп? Закупка процессоров до создания литографического оборудования куда уже вложили деньги еще примерно 2 года нормальное явление. Деньги уже выделили и осваивают.
     
     
  • 5.45, Вы забыли заполнить поле Name (?), 01:06, 22/10/2023 [^] [^^] [^^^] [ответить]  
  • +1 +/
    > Закупка процессоров до создания литографического оборудования куда уже вложили деньги еще примерно 2 года нормальное явление.

    То есть в феврале 2024 все будет? Слово пацана?

    > Деньги уже выделили и осваивают.
    > осваивают

    Не сомневаюсь в этом. Наверное поэтому тему с китаем двигают.

     
     
  • 6.46, Аноним (44), 01:49, 23/10/2023 [^] [^^] [^^^] [ответить]  
  • –1 +/
    А ты вообще никто из ниоткуда чтобы слово тебе давать.
    Разработки уже проводились много лет и то что японцы создали свой метод отличный от традиционной литографии доказывает что есть не один вариант и он жизнеспособен.

    И если ты такой умный сам сделай что-нибудь если тебе с китаем что-то не нравится. Что ты за мазохист не правда безынтересно, а критиканов без своих предложений вагоны для доказательства собственной никчемности. Никому не упоролось разжевывать никому из ниоткуда какие-либо ценные для понимания вещи. Сначала научись вести себя в обществе, ну а дальше может из ничего станешь хотя бы чем-то.

     
     
  • 7.48, Вы забыли заполнить поле Name (?), 22:12, 23/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    > А ты вообще никто из ниоткуда чтобы слово тебе давать.
    > Разработки уже проводились много лет и то что японцы создали свой метод
    > отличный от традиционной литографии доказывает что есть не один вариант и
    > он жизнеспособен.

    То есть про 2 года выше слова не твои? Или ты так срок заявил для красного словца?

    > И если ты такой умный сам сделай что-нибудь если тебе с китаем
    > что-то не нравится. Что ты за мазохист не правда безынтересно, а
    > критиканов без своих предложений вагоны для доказательства собственной никчемности. Никому
    > не упоролось разжевывать никому из ниоткуда какие-либо ценные для понимания вещи.

    Подход "Сперва добейся" не работает в спорах.

    > Сначала научись вести себя в обществе, ну а дальше может из
    > ничего станешь хотя бы чем-то.

    Хорошо давать советы, когда сам их не соблюдаешь?

     

  • 1.36, Аноним (36), 04:35, 21/10/2023 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Как по мне в играх важнее геймплей. Видел я трассировку лучей на NVIDIA. Ну и что в этом особенного? Там настолько незаметные изменения той графики, что мне лично все-равно есть оно в игре или нет.
     
     
  • 2.40, Аноним (44), 17:08, 21/10/2023 [^] [^^] [^^^] [ответить]  
  • +/
    Дело не только в играх. Движок используется для анимаций, архитектуры и много чего еще.
    Трассировка же позволяет сделать реалистичные сцены с мягким светом например.
    Геймплей больше зависит от управления. В шутерах это в основном горизонтальная проекция. В рпг вид сверху. В драках вид сбоку.
    Но как то лагает индустрия так как очевидно что гейм пад и мышь не подходят для многих вещей. Та же комбинация из пачки стрелок и нажатий типа назад, вниз, вперед, прыжок, удар легко заменяется на круговое движение ручки графического планшета. Но люди еще долго будут лагать - ведь есть легкие мышки.
    По мне так 12-15 грамм для ручки это куда меньше 80 грамм у мыши.
    А хорошая мышь стоит не дешевле в паре с ковром.
     

  • 1.38, Аноним (38), 14:05, 21/10/2023 [ответить] [﹢﹢﹢] [ · · · ]  
  • +/
    Кроме бенчей тема лучей ещё где-то интересна?
     

     Добавить комментарий
    Имя:
    E-Mail:
    Текст:



    Партнёры:
    PostgresPro
    Inferno Solutions
    Hosting by Hoster.ru
    Хостинг:

    Закладки на сайте
    Проследить за страницей
    Created 1996-2024 by Maxim Chirkov
    Добавить, Поддержать, Вебмастеру